S T/I -3 9 4- 7v L TEMPORARY SILT DITCH: TSD A temporary silt ditch shall be used in place of silt fence in many situations. Temporary silt ditches shall be used at the toe of fill slopes to divert runoff into sediment basins, temporary rock sediment dams, temporary rock silt checks and/or other sedimentation control measures. Temporary silt ditches are approximately 1 ft. deep, 2:1 side slopes with an optional earth berm. AREAS OF USE: • Toe of fill slopes where fill exceeds 3 ft in vertical height. • Along streams to intercept flow and/or divert to a controlled outlet. 13 March, 1992 ?Q O (h Z m 1 u-i ? O w LL7 z a Qt ? c ?I O o >' x s w . ? n ?4:1-; IJ °zQi 14 March,1992 TEMPORARY SILT FENCE: A temporary silt fence is commonly used at the toe of a fill section to prevent off- site sedimentation. It is made of permeable filter fabric buried at the bottom, stretched and supported by steel posts. The silt fence reduces the water flow while retaining the sediment. They may also be used to divert water flow to protected outlets. Silt fences need to be checked after each significant rainfall to ensure there effectiveness. They must be maintained on a regular basis. Silt fences shall no be installed across streams, ditches, or waterways. AREAS OF USE: • At toe of fill sections where sediment runoff can be stored and contained inside the project limits. DESIGN CRITERIA: Material With Wire Without Wire Fabric Type 3 Class A Type 3 Class B Steel posts length 5 ft 5 ft. Post spacing 10 ft. 6 ft. maximum 17 March, 1992 5 111- O'm III f ? W I (n JAO: ?AC4 ca 94 me Qd dM-M F_ ?d pa] Iw H O A Z 94 x W WZA a dF to x z W A vi -;Cr I o 00 Da E- :3 0 C4 - Z W ml C_ z Wiz mw Wx3cGCJ :?-'?coFWWF0 .`.?'f0 o 1] z°° o zc.Oa c..aa?'Wz a z ova oc..A xd > as O x F (n ?Io a; - C m 171 ¢ 1 8 March,1992 TEMPORARY ROCK SILT CHECK TYPE-B: A temporary rock silt check type-B (also called check dam) is a small dam with a weir used to reduce gullying in drainage ditches that are to be filled or permanently stabilized at a later date. These type-B rock silt checks help reduce the flow velocity and are generally made of class-B stone. They are used in ditches during construction where the grade meets and/or exceeds 3%. AREAS OF USE: • In channels, roadside ditch outlets, temporary silt ditches, and temporary diversions. • In conjunction with type-B silt basins. DESIGN CRrrER1A: Center of rock silt check shall be at least 1 (top of channel sides) The spacing (ft.) = (3 / % of ditch grade) X foot lower than the outer edges 100 ft. 27 March, 1992 - a u o m r- LLJ mu o ?I? I *. i z r \' 0. r^ w' V J IE 10 I f z' I 1<11 a W' o ?j awl JAI E l r 28 March, 1992 ROCK SILT SCREEN: A rock silt screen is a low-level dam structure to be used in streams below culvert sites. Rock silt screens shall be used to trap sediment transported by running water and shall be placed in the stream below the construction site within the right-of- way or easement boundary. The rock silt screen utilizes class B stone lined with #5 or #57 stone to produce a ripple-effect in the stream to settle the larger sediment particles transported in the stream from the construction site. The trapped sediment shall be cleaned out before the device is removed from the stream. AREAS OF USE: • In live streams below construction sites where construction occurs in or adjacent to the stream. • In live streams below a culvert construction site. • Where it can be cleaned before it is removed from stream. DESIGN CRITERIA: Structural stone - class B stone Sediment control stone - # 5 or # 57 stone Dam height - 1.5 ft. minimum and 3 ft. maximum ( shall not be higher than 1 ft. above normal flow of stream) 37 March, 1992 I C p f 0- 00 ?p? Salisbury Street, Raleigh, North Carolina 27611, 919-733-3391 Charles R. Fullwoo d, Executive Director MEMORANDUM TO: Robert W. Johnson, Office Manager U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, Asheville, NC FROM: Mark S. Davis, Assistant Fisheries Biologist DATE: February 10, 1993 SUBJECT: A review of a 404 permit application by Mr. W. Trent Anderson of the NCDOT to widen, drain, and pave SR 1415 (Queens Creek Road) off of SR 1412 near Kyle, Macon County. Mr. W. Trent Anderson (PO Box 1551 Andrews, NC 28901) of the North Carolina Department of Transportation (NCDOT) is requesting a letter of concurrence from the North Carolina Wildlife Resources Commission (NCWRC) in order to obtain a 404 permit from the U. S. Army Corps of Engineers. I have reviewed the information provided by the applicant, and an onsite investigation was conducted on February 9, 1993, for the purpose of assessing construction impacts on wildlife and fisheries resources. These comments are provided in accordance with provisions of the Clean Water Act of 1977 (33 U.S.C. 466 et seq.), and the Fish and Wildlife Coordination Act (48 Stat. 401, as amended; 16 U.S.C. 661-667d.). The NCDOT proposes to upgrade and pave SR 1415, which crosses Appletree Branch a tributary to Queens Creek and Queens Creek Lake. Construction involves extending four existing 48" CMP's totaling 95 L.F. and replacing two 18" CMP,s with 24" CMP totaling 110 L.F. Appletree Branch and Queens Creek flow into Queens Creek Lake (LTN 1-5-15-1) which is Designated Public Mountain Trout Water (DPMTW) and managed by the NCWRC as a put-and-take trout fishery. These streams provide good quality habitat and may support a small wild trout population. They also provide spawning habitat for trout in Queens Creek Lake. This project should not impact any wetlands or habitats that would likely support any endangered, threatened or special concern species.This project may cause short-term turbidity during construction, but upon completion, could prevent future sedimentation of downstream habitats. The NCWRC does not object to the issuance of a permit, provided the following conditions are met by the applicant: 1) Erosion control measures should be installed prior to the start of construction and maintained until the project site has been stabilized. 2) The replacement culverts and extensions should be placed at the same slope as the stream bottom and should be buried 1 foot unless bedrock is encountered. 3) Construction within the 25-foot buffer zone is prohibited during the trout spawning period of November 1 to April 15 in order to protect the egg and fry stages from sedimentation. 4) Waste earthen material from the project must not be placed in any stream or wetland or within the 25-foot buffer zone of any stream classified as "Trout" by the N.C. Division of Environmental Management. 5) Temporary ground cover (e.g. hardwood mulch, straw, etc.) should be placed on all bare soil during construction. Permanent vegetation in these same areas should be established within 15 days of project completion to provide long term erosion control.
